I'm planning on brewing a special bitter this weekend, my first go at one in a while. Here's what I've come up with, I'm buying the materials tomorrow afternoon and brewing Sunday. If anyone has any advice to improve the ingredients before then, advice would be appreciated!

Mash
3 lbs Muntons Marris Otter
.5 lb British Light Crystal 15L
.5 lb British Biscuit
satchet of Burton Water Salts in mash water

Boil
1 oz UK EKG @ 5% at 60 min
5 lbs pale LME @ 15 minutes
1 tsp Irish Moss @ 15 min
.3 oz UK EKG @ 10 min
.3 oz UK EKG @ 5 min
.3 oz UK EKG @ FO

2-3 week primary
1 oz UK EKG @ dry hop for 7 days

Thoughts?
 
I used S-04. Brew went well, took off like a rocket. Gonna give it 3 weeks and then a week on the dry hops, 3 weeks in bottles.
